Introducing our Late Victorian 18ct Yellow Gold Diamond Five Stone Ring, a delightful piece that captures the charm and elegance of the Victorian era. Crafted in 18ct yellow gold, this ring exudes a warm and luxurious appeal.
The ring features five early modern brilliant cut diamonds, which are claw and grain set within a carved sided head. The diamonds are of SI1 clarity and H/I color, radiating with a captivating sparkle and brilliance. The total diamond weight is estimated to be approximately 0.40ct, adding a touch of glamour to the ring.
Circa 1880/1890, this ring is a fine example of the popular carved sided mount with its flowing scroll-work under-bezel design. The intricate detailing and craftsmanship of the ring reflect the aesthetic sensibilities of the late Victorian era.
The inside of the shank bears a "18ct" stamp, indicating the purity of the gold. Additionally, it carries a later UK hallmark from the Edinburgh assay office, providing further assurance of the gold's authenticity.
With a total weight of 4.3 grams, this ring feels substantial and carries a sense of durability. It is designed to be treasured for years to come, continuing its legacy as a testament to Victorian elegance.
